LA-basedKatapult Film Sales has taken on international rights to Larry Fessenden's $7msupernatural thriller The Last Winter, which stars Ron Perlman and is currently shooting inIceland.

The story is setin Northern Alaska, where an oil crew succumbs to a mysterious fear after oneof their team is found dead. James LeGros, Connie Britton and Kevin Corriganalso star.

Antidote Films'Jeff Levy-Hinte, whose credits include Thirteen, Laurel Canyon and High Art, is producing the project. which Fessendenco-wrote with Robert Leaver.

Katapult saleschief Thomas Mai said the project began to attract strong interest in Berlinand expects it to be ready by November.

Katapult is alsorepresenting Baltasar Kormakur's thriller A Little Trip To Heaven, which is in post production and hassold to A-Film in Benelux, Sandrew-Metronome in Scandinavia, Monopole-Pathe inSwitzerland, and Prime Pictures in the Middle East excluding Turkey and Israel.

The company'sslate includes Screaming Masterpiece, a documentary about Icelandic pop music featuring Bjorkand Sigur Ros that has sold to Avex for Japan.
